Located in what was once an actual library, the Library Cafe offers a mix of mostly American fare with a few attempts at Mexican inspired dishes. We were able to find parking in a paid lot nearby. We walked in and were greeted and seated immediately. Our server was friendly, but a little too busy to be on top of things like refills. The food was good, but nothing really stood out. The thing I enjoyed most was the building itself. I liked the colors and wood trims, it added such a nice such. If someone else wanted to eat here again, I would come, but this wouldn't be my first choice.

Used to be a library and has become such a cute restaurant! The drinks are named after authors and books, and tasted delicious! Food was delish, we enjoyed our shared appetizers and our meals. Fried chicken sandwich, Cobb salad, and burrito bowl were a hit. Service was fantastic! We had a group of 12 walk over from the funeral home and they were so accommodating to fit us!!

Stopped in for a drink on a Thursday night. First time here. I was surprised to see a pretty decent crowd and yet the bartenders were so attentive and nice. The drink: Edith Wharton: Age of Innocence 15 Ketel One Citroen / Cointreau / Fresh Lime / Cranberry - was fantastic. Definitely looking forward to coming back to eat.

Came here recently for a Sunday brunch. Had a reservation which is recommended, or else it would've been a 45min-1hr wait. Service was a bit slow due to being busy, assuming so -- but then again still waited a while to get the check once people cleared out later in the after noon. The food was delicious and served hot. Absolutely loved the SpinDip as it came with both pita and tortilla chips. Would like to come back to try the dinner menu. Inside was clean and inviting with booths and an upstairs.
